Open | Hardware Laptop losing connection to keyboard?

I recently pulled a part my laptop (MSI GS75) and reapplied new thermal paste but now once I put it all back together I have this strange problem where when I turn it on the keyboard only works for a second then stops working. The only way I can fix it is the close the lid or push the power button to put it into sleep then wake it up and the keyboard will work until I shut it off again?

I tried removing the drivers and reinstalling them but that didnt work!

I don’t know if this helps at all but when I click the function key the keys will light up. If I do this when I start the computer they will stay lit up even when I’m not pressing it almost as if maybe the keyboard is freezing???

It sounds like you may need to disassemble it again and reseat the cable that connects the keyboard. Or did you re-apply the thermal paste to address the keyboard issue?
